Project Manager - Health Systems Engagement & Partnership Projects - Berkshire/Hybrid

  • 12 month contract

Our client is a family-owned company whose distinctly independent structure means that they are not constrained by the short-term needs of individual shareholders and can focus on the future within long-term strategies of vision and leadership.

They have a reputation for providing effective products for the treatment of diabetes, chronic obstructive pulmonary disease COPD, HIV AIDS, Parkinson's disease, Arthritis, and pain relief in Cancer.

The Project Manager will lead on the set up and delivery of strategic Health System Engagement Projects, both above Therapy Areas (TA) and inline TA projects or programmes of work. They will collaborate with internal stakeholders and teams, NHS stakeholders and external service providers to manage the delivery of Health System Engagement projects (or programmes).

Key responsibilities include:

  • Project Management and delivery of their participation in the NHS Confederation Expo 2026 (Healthcare Conference)
  • Effectively manages the compliant development and approval of materials (using Veeva promomats) required to deliver projects or programmes of work (across HSE&P)
  • Interacting with internal colleagues and external customers or suppliers to ensure successful programme delivery

Candidate requirements:

  • Project and programme management in the pharmaceutical industry (Collaborative Working experience with NHS organisations desirable, but not essential)
  • Veeva promomats platform experience (desirable)
  • Project management of company activities within an external congress (desirable)
  • Financial reporting and forecasting
  • Stakeholder engagement (internal / external / 3rd parties)
  • Customer & Provider leadership
  • Understands the NHS environment and customer facing experience (essential)
  • Proactive and solutions focussed
  • Collaborates with purpose
  • Proven ability to innovate and drive ideas to implementation

An exceptional salary and benefits package including company car will be offered to the successful candidate.
